4. Select the file you want to load.
4-1.
Use the “ ” and “ ” buttons ([F1] and [F2]) to move the cursor to “File,” and then use the [–][+] controllers to select the file
you want to load. Only those files matching your selected file type will be available for loading.
4-2.
For OneKit, select the kit you want OneKit to load to.
Use the “ ” and “ ” buttons ([F1] and [F2]) to move the cursor to the kit number, and then use the [–][+] controllers to select
the file you want to load. When the kit contains user waves, the user waves are also loaded.
5. Press the “LOAD” button ([F3]).
The Load confirmation screen appears.
6. Press the “YES” button ([F1]) to load.
The message shown below appears during the Load process.
Press the “CANCEL” button ([F3]) during the Load process and the screen returns to step 2.
“Completed.” appears when the Load process is complete, and the screen returns to step 2.
NOTICE
Do not disconnect the USB flash drive from the [USB TO DEVICE] terminal or turn off the power to the DTX-PRO while the file is
being loaded. Doing so may cause the DTX-PRO to malfunction, or corrupt memory in the USB flash drive.
